accordance

[uh-kawr-dns]

noun

  1. agreement; conformity.

    in accordance with the rules.

  2. the act of according or granting.

    the accordance of all rights and privileges.



accordance

/ əˈkɔːdəns /

noun

  1. conformity; agreement; accord (esp in the phrase in accordance with )

  2. the act of granting; bestowal

    accordance of rights

Word History and Origins

Origin of accordance1

1275–1325; Middle English acordance < Old French. See accord, -ance
